      Chapter 1: The Dragon’s Metallurgy—Forging a Legacy in Steel

      The soul of the Klaken knife is born in the crucible, where fire and precision unite to create something extraordinary. Crafted from a proprietary high-performance steel blend, such as KLD-47V (a variant of particle metallurgy super steel), the blade undergoes a multi-stage heat treatment process that aligns its molecular structure for optimal resilience. This is no mass-produced tool; it is a product of intentional, almost alchemical craftsmanship, mirroring the Dragon’s command over elemental forces. The result is a blade that achieves a Rockwell hardness of 62-64 HRC—a measure of its ability to resist deformation—while maintaining exceptional toughness to withstand the rigors of batoning, prying, and heavy-duty cutting.

      The geometry of the Klaken is a study in purposeful design. Its full-tang construction ensures unwavering strength, while a convex grind tapers to a vanishingly fine edge. This edge, hand-finished to a mirror polish, is not just sharp—it is keen. In standardized sharpness tests, the Klaken consistently scores below 100 on the BESS scale, meaning it can initiate cuts with feather-light pressure. For the adventurer facing the unknowns of 2026, this translates to effortless efficiency: whether slicing through fibrous rope or delicately preparing a backcountry meal, the blade moves with a silent, authoritative grace. It is the physical embodiment of the Dragon’s legendary precision—a tool that cuts through obstacles as decisively as the year’s energy cuts through stagnation.

      Chapter 2: The Anatomy of Mastery—Ergonomics and Control

       

      A blade’s potential is only realized when it becomes an extension of the hand and mind. The Klaken’s handle, sculpted from textured G-10 or contour-molded titanium, is engineered for seamless integration. Its ergonomics ensure a secure grip in wet, cold, or muddy conditions, while the balance point—positioned just ahead of the index finger—creates a feeling of natural agility. This is not a tool to be held; it is a tool to be wielded, with an intuitive connection that transforms effort into action.
